Man stabs friend to death over cup of tea - Police

The Taraba State police command has paraded a middle aged man, Mustapha John for stabbing Danjuma Somaila to death, over a cup of tea and bread worth a hundred and thirty naira only.

The police, also paraded 40-year-old Alhaji Sagir Mohammed for criminal impersonation of the state acting Governor, Alhaji Sani Abubarka Danladi.
According to the state Police Commissioner, Nyats N. Jatau, Sagir was arrested while trying to dupe one Ezekiel Thomas, the General Manager of Community Social Development Programmes (CSDP), Jalingo, Taraba state.
The commissioner, who resumed duties in the state just recently, pleaded with the public to volunteer relevant information to the police to enable them to fight crime in the state, especially as the general election draws closer.
